A striking tribute to the glamour and geometry of the Art Deco era, this platinum 7.25-inch diamond bracelet captures the architectural elegance and refined brilliance that defined 1920s–1930s jewellery design. Masterfully engineered and richly detailed, the bracelet is composed of eight alternating diamond set links, creating a rhythmic interplay of structure, light, and openwork as it encircles the wrist. The first style of link is gracefully curved along both its top and bottom edges. Between these curves, each side is pierced with a modified triangular opening, lending lightness and visual intrigue to the design. At the centre, a vertical rectangular panel bridges the curves, anchoring the composition. This central element features a milgrain trimmed bezel-set baguette diamond weighing approximately 0.14 carats. Above and below the baguette, finely pierced flowing motifs add delicate contrast to the strong linear geometry, while round diamonds fill the remaining surfaces, creating a field of scintillating light against the cool sheen of platinum. Each of these sculptural links is joined by a diamond-set connector, leading to the alternating link design. The second style of link is also curved at the top and bottom, forming an elongated oval silhouette with subtly upturned ends. Its entire centre is pierced, emphasizing negative space, a hallmark of Art Deco design, while the outer curves are fully pavé-set with round diamonds. The contrast between solid, diamond-set platinum and airy openwork enhances the bracelet’s dimensionality and fluid movement. This alternating pattern continues seamlessly around the wrist, culminating in a dazzling total of four baguette-cut diamonds and 175 round diamonds, with an impressive combined diamond weight of approximately 7.56 carats. The bracelet secures with a hidden box clasp, complemented by a fold-over bar safety and an added safety chain for security. Even the tongue of the fold-over clasp is adorned with diamonds, reflecting the meticulous attention to detail carried throughout the entire piece.
Crafted in platinum, a metal that rose to prominence in fine jewellery during the early 20th century for its strength and ability to hold delicate yet intricate settings, this bracelet was likely created during the late 1920s to early 1930s, or shortly thereafter in faithful homage to the period. The Art Deco movement embraced symmetry, bold geometry and architectural influence, drawing inspiration from modern industry, global travel and advances in engineering. Milgrain detailing, baguette diamonds, pierced metalwork and strong linear motifs were signature elements of the time, all of which are beautifully expressed in this design.
